mindful eating

actually the way i am currently losing weight is being mindful of what i eat. i count the calories in every thing i eat. which does make you think of what you are about to put in your mouth. i am currently on a 1200 to 1300 calorie a day diet. it has been 6 weeks and i have lost 25 pounds. i don't starve myself at that caloric intake, i eat whatever i want, just in smaller portions and look at the calorie content of every package, especially how many servings per container. i walk the dogs on a regular basis. i am being mindful
